Compartilhar via


Espaços de trabalho/pontos de extremidade/implantações do Microsoft.MachineLearningServices 2024-10-01-preview

Definição de recursos do bíceps

O tipo de recurso espaços de trabalho/pontos de extremidade/implantações pode ser implantado com operações que visam:

Para obter uma lista de propriedades alteradas em cada versão da API, consulte log de alterações.

Formato do recurso

Para criar um recurso Microsoft.MachineLearningServices/workspaces/endpoints/deployments, adicione o seguinte Bicep ao seu modelo.

resource symbolicname 'Microsoft.MachineLearningServices/workspaces/endpoints/deployments@2024-10-01-preview' = {
  parent: resourceSymbolicName
  name: 'string'
  properties: {
    failureReason: 'string'
    type: 'string'
    // For remaining properties, see EndpointDeploymentResourceProperties objects
  }
}

Objetos EndpointDeploymentResourceProperties

Defina a propriedade type para especificar o tipo de objeto.

Para Azure.ContentSafety , use:

{
  model: {
    format: 'string'
    name: 'string'
    source: 'string'
    version: 'string'
  }
  raiPolicyName: 'string'
  sku: {
    capacity: int
    family: 'string'
    name: 'string'
    size: 'string'
    tier: 'string'
  }
  type: 'Azure.ContentSafety'
  versionUpgradeOption: 'string'
}

Para Azure.OpenAI , use:

{
  model: {
    format: 'string'
    name: 'string'
    source: 'string'
    version: 'string'
  }
  raiPolicyName: 'string'
  sku: {
    capacity: int
    family: 'string'
    name: 'string'
    size: 'string'
    tier: 'string'
  }
  type: 'Azure.OpenAI'
  versionUpgradeOption: 'string'
}

Para Azure.Speech , use:

{
  model: {
    format: 'string'
    name: 'string'
    source: 'string'
    version: 'string'
  }
  raiPolicyName: 'string'
  sku: {
    capacity: int
    family: 'string'
    name: 'string'
    size: 'string'
    tier: 'string'
  }
  type: 'Azure.Speech'
  versionUpgradeOption: 'string'
}

Para managedOnlineEndpoint, use:

{
  endpointComputeType: 'string'
  model: 'string'
  type: 'managedOnlineEndpoint'
}

Valores de propriedade

CognitiveServicesSku

Designação Descrição Valor
capacidade Int
Família string
Designação string
tamanho string
nível string

ContentSafetyE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.ContentSafety'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

EndpointDeploymentModel

Designação Descrição Valor
Formato Formato do modelo string
Designação Nome do modelo. string
fonte Opcional. ID do recurso ARM de origem do modelo de implantação. string
Versão Versão do modelo. string

EndpointDeploymentResourceProperties

Designação Descrição Valor
falhaRazão O motivo da falha se a criação falhou. string
tipo Defina como 'Azure.ContentSafety' para o tipo ContentSafetyEndpointDeploymentResourceProperties. Defina como 'Azure.OpenAI' para o tipo OpenAIEndpointDeploymentResourceProperties. Defina como 'Azure.Speech' para o tipo SpeechEndpointDeploymentResourceProperties. Defina como 'managedOnlineEndpoint' para o tipo ManagedOnlineEndpointDeploymentResourceProperties. 'Azure.ContentSafety'
'Azure.OpenAI'
'Azure.Speech'
'managedOnlineEndpoint' (obrigatório)

ManagedOnlineEndpointDeploymentResourceProperties

Designação Descrição Valor
endpointComputeType Enum para determinar o tipo de computação de ponto final. 'AzureMLCompute'
'Kubernetes'
'Gerido'
modelo string
tipo Tipo de implantação. 'managedOnlineEndpoint' (obrigatório)

Microsoft.MachineLearningServices/workspaces/endpoints/deployments

Designação Descrição Valor
Designação O nome do recurso string

Restrições:
Padrão = ^[a-zA-Z0-9][a-zA-Z0-9_-]{2,32}$ (obrigatório)
pai No Bicep, você pode especificar o recurso pai para um recurso filho. Você só precisa adicionar essa propriedade quando o recurso filho é declarado fora do recurso pai.

Para obter mais informações, consulte recurso filho fora do recurso pai.
Nome simbólico para recurso do tipo: espaços de trabalho/pontos de extremidade
propriedades EndpointDeploymentResourceProperties (obrigatório)

OpenAIE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.OpenAI'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

SpeechE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.Speech'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

Definição de recurso de modelo ARM

O tipo de recurso espaços de trabalho/pontos de extremidade/implantações pode ser implantado com operações que visam:

Para obter uma lista de propriedades alteradas em cada versão da API, consulte log de alterações.

Formato do recurso

Para criar um recurso Microsoft.MachineLearningServices/workspaces/endpoints/deployments, adicione o seguinte JSON ao seu modelo.

{
  "type": "Microsoft.MachineLearningServices/workspaces/endpoints/deployments",
  "apiVersion": "2024-10-01-preview",
  "name": "string",
  "properties": {
    "failureReason": "string",
    "type": "string"
    // For remaining properties, see EndpointDeploymentResourceProperties objects
  }
}

Objetos EndpointDeploymentResourceProperties

Defina a propriedade type para especificar o tipo de objeto.

Para Azure.ContentSafety , use:

{
  "model": {
    "format": "string",
    "name": "string",
    "source": "string",
    "version": "string"
  },
  "raiPolicyName": "string",
  "sku": {
    "capacity": "int",
    "family": "string",
    "name": "string",
    "size": "string",
    "tier": "string"
  },
  "type": "Azure.ContentSafety",
  "versionUpgradeOption": "string"
}

Para Azure.OpenAI , use:

{
  "model": {
    "format": "string",
    "name": "string",
    "source": "string",
    "version": "string"
  },
  "raiPolicyName": "string",
  "sku": {
    "capacity": "int",
    "family": "string",
    "name": "string",
    "size": "string",
    "tier": "string"
  },
  "type": "Azure.OpenAI",
  "versionUpgradeOption": "string"
}

Para Azure.Speech , use:

{
  "model": {
    "format": "string",
    "name": "string",
    "source": "string",
    "version": "string"
  },
  "raiPolicyName": "string",
  "sku": {
    "capacity": "int",
    "family": "string",
    "name": "string",
    "size": "string",
    "tier": "string"
  },
  "type": "Azure.Speech",
  "versionUpgradeOption": "string"
}

Para managedOnlineEndpoint, use:

{
  "endpointComputeType": "string",
  "model": "string",
  "type": "managedOnlineEndpoint"
}

Valores de propriedade

CognitiveServicesSku

Designação Descrição Valor
capacidade Int
Família string
Designação string
tamanho string
nível string

ContentSafetyE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.ContentSafety'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

EndpointDeploymentModel

Designação Descrição Valor
Formato Formato do modelo string
Designação Nome do modelo. string
fonte Opcional. ID do recurso ARM de origem do modelo de implantação. string
Versão Versão do modelo. string

EndpointDeploymentResourceProperties

Designação Descrição Valor
falhaRazão O motivo da falha se a criação falhou. string
tipo Defina como 'Azure.ContentSafety' para o tipo ContentSafetyEndpointDeploymentResourceProperties. Defina como 'Azure.OpenAI' para o tipo OpenAIEndpointDeploymentResourceProperties. Defina como 'Azure.Speech' para o tipo SpeechEndpointDeploymentResourceProperties. Defina como 'managedOnlineEndpoint' para o tipo ManagedOnlineEndpointDeploymentResourceProperties. 'Azure.ContentSafety'
'Azure.OpenAI'
'Azure.Speech'
'managedOnlineEndpoint' (obrigatório)

ManagedOnlineEndpointDeploymentResourceProperties

Designação Descrição Valor
endpointComputeType Enum para determinar o tipo de computação de ponto final. 'AzureMLCompute'
'Kubernetes'
'Gerido'
modelo string
tipo Tipo de implantação. 'managedOnlineEndpoint' (obrigatório)

Microsoft.MachineLearningServices/workspaces/endpoints/deployments

Designação Descrição Valor
apiVersion A versão api '2024-10-01-pré-visualização'
Designação O nome do recurso string

Restrições:
Padrão = ^[a-zA-Z0-9][a-zA-Z0-9_-]{2,32}$ (obrigatório)
propriedades EndpointDeploymentResourceProperties (obrigatório)
tipo O tipo de recurso 'Microsoft.MachineLearningServices/workspaces/endpoints/deployments'

OpenAIE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.OpenAI'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

SpeechE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.Speech'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

Definição de recursos Terraform (provedor AzAPI)

O tipo de recurso espaços de trabalho/pontos de extremidade/implantações pode ser implantado com operações que visam:

  • Grupos de recursos

Para obter uma lista de propriedades alteradas em cada versão da API, consulte log de alterações.

Formato do recurso

Para criar um recurso Microsoft.MachineLearningServices/workspaces/endpoints/deployments, adicione o seguinte Terraform ao seu modelo.

resource "azapi_resource" "symbolicname" {
  type = "Microsoft.MachineLearningServices/workspaces/endpoints/deployments@2024-10-01-preview"
  name = "string"
  body = jsonencode({
    properties = {
      failureReason = "string"
      type = "string"
      // For remaining properties, see EndpointDeploymentResourceProperties objects
    }
  })
}

Objetos EndpointDeploymentResourceProperties

Defina a propriedade type para especificar o tipo de objeto.

Para Azure.ContentSafety , use:

{
  model = {
    format = "string"
    name = "string"
    source = "string"
    version = "string"
  }
  raiPolicyName = "string"
  sku = {
    capacity = int
    family = "string"
    name = "string"
    size = "string"
    tier = "string"
  }
  type = "Azure.ContentSafety"
  versionUpgradeOption = "string"
}

Para Azure.OpenAI , use:

{
  model = {
    format = "string"
    name = "string"
    source = "string"
    version = "string"
  }
  raiPolicyName = "string"
  sku = {
    capacity = int
    family = "string"
    name = "string"
    size = "string"
    tier = "string"
  }
  type = "Azure.OpenAI"
  versionUpgradeOption = "string"
}

Para Azure.Speech , use:

{
  model = {
    format = "string"
    name = "string"
    source = "string"
    version = "string"
  }
  raiPolicyName = "string"
  sku = {
    capacity = int
    family = "string"
    name = "string"
    size = "string"
    tier = "string"
  }
  type = "Azure.Speech"
  versionUpgradeOption = "string"
}

Para managedOnlineEndpoint, use:

{
  endpointComputeType = "string"
  model = "string"
  type = "managedOnlineEndpoint"
}

Valores de propriedade

CognitiveServicesSku

Designação Descrição Valor
capacidade Int
Família string
Designação string
tamanho string
nível string

ContentSafetyE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.ContentSafety'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

EndpointDeploymentModel

Designação Descrição Valor
Formato Formato do modelo string
Designação Nome do modelo. string
fonte Opcional. ID do recurso ARM de origem do modelo de implantação. string
Versão Versão do modelo. string

EndpointDeploymentResourceProperties

Designação Descrição Valor
falhaRazão O motivo da falha se a criação falhou. string
tipo Defina como 'Azure.ContentSafety' para o tipo ContentSafetyEndpointDeploymentResourceProperties. Defina como 'Azure.OpenAI' para o tipo OpenAIEndpointDeploymentResourceProperties. Defina como 'Azure.Speech' para o tipo SpeechEndpointDeploymentResourceProperties. Defina como 'managedOnlineEndpoint' para o tipo ManagedOnlineEndpointDeploymentResourceProperties. 'Azure.ContentSafety'
'Azure.OpenAI'
'Azure.Speech'
'managedOnlineEndpoint' (obrigatório)

ManagedOnlineEndpointDeploymentResourceProperties

Designação Descrição Valor
endpointComputeType Enum para determinar o tipo de computação de ponto final. 'AzureMLCompute'
'Kubernetes'
'Gerido'
modelo string
tipo Tipo de implantação. 'managedOnlineEndpoint' (obrigatório)

Microsoft.MachineLearningServices/workspaces/endpoints/deployments

Designação Descrição Valor
Designação O nome do recurso string

Restrições:
Padrão = ^[a-zA-Z0-9][a-zA-Z0-9_-]{2,32}$ (obrigatório)
parent_id A ID do recurso que é o pai para este recurso. ID do recurso do tipo: espaços de trabalho/pontos de extremidade
propriedades EndpointDeploymentResourceProperties (obrigatório)
tipo O tipo de recurso "Microsoft.MachineLearningServices/workspaces/endpoints/deployments@2024-10-01-preview"

OpenAIE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.OpenAI'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'

SpeechEndpointDeploymentResourceProperties

Designação Descrição Valor
modelo Modelo usado para a implantação do ponto de extremidade. EndpointDeploymentModel (obrigatório)
raiPolicyName O nome da política RAI. string
SKU CognitiveServicesSku
tipo Tipo de implantação. 'Azure.Speech' (obrigatório)
versionUpgradeOption Opção de atualização da versão do modelo de implantação. 'NoAutoUpgrade'
'OnceCurrentVersionExpired'
'OnceNewDefaultVersionAvailable'